In Uzbekistan, 63.6 trillion soums in tax revenue was recorded in 3 months.

In the first quarter of 2026, tax revenue increased by 24% compared to the same period in 2025.

Tax authorities ensured 63.6 trillion soums in revenues to the national budget in the first quarter of 2026. The Tax Committee reported this.

 

According to the report, this is 24 percent more than the same period last year.

 

By tax type, the largest revenue came from income tax, amounting to 20.4 trillion soums. This category recorded a 43 percent increase compared to the same period in 2025.

 

 

VAT revenues increased by 27 percent, reaching 12.5 trillion soums. Personal income tax amounted to 10.7 trillion soums, up by 15 percent. The tax for subsoil use was 6 trillion soums, an increase of 17 percent.

 

Excise tax amounted to 4.6 trillion soums (1%), turnover tax to 0.6 trillion soums (12%), and the tax for water resource use to 0.4 trillion soums (82%).

 

Land tax reached 2.8 trillion soums (34%), and property tax reached 2.3 trillion soums (11%).

 

Additionally, 3.3 trillion soums (1%) were collected from non-tax revenues, i.e., dividend payments, duties, fees, fines, and other payments.

 

Earlier, it was reported that 89 foreign IT and digital service companies operating in the country paid a total of 65.7 billion soums in taxes in the first quarter of 2026.
